Why the ACT Score Matters
According to a survey conducted by the National Association for College Admission Counseling, the ACT score is one of the most important factors considered by colleges in the admission process.
However, there are studies that suggest that the ACT score may not be the best predictor of college success. In fact, a report by the National Bureau of Economic Research found that high school GPA is a better predictor of college performance than standardized test scores.

What is the ACT test?
The ACT is a standardized test used by colleges to assess a student’s readiness for college-level work. It tests knowledge in English, math, reading, and science reasoning.
What is a good ACT score?
While the average ACT score is around 20, a good ACT score is subjective and depends on the college and its admission requirements. Generally, a score of 25 or higher is considered competitive.
